It gets cached, on first access of a property, so it does not read from the physical file each time you ask for a value. This is why it is necessary to restart an Windows app (or Refresh the config) to get the latest value, and why an ASP.Net app automatically restarts when you edit web.
Subsequently, question is, where do I put AppSettings in web config? AppSettings stores strings or other values. It is found in a section of Web. config in an ASP.NET website project. Keeping constants in non-code files allows changes to be made easier.
Additionally, how do I access AppSettings in C#?
App.config To access these values, there is one static class named ConfigurationManager, which has one getter property named AppSettings. We can just pass the key inside the AppSettings and get the desired value from AppSettings section, as shown below.
How do I add a system configuration reference?
# In Solution Explorer, right-click the project node and click Add Reference. # In the Add Reference dialog box, select the . NET tab and select System. Configuration from the list and then click OK.
How do you use system configuration?
To use the System Configuration tool, click Start, type Msconfig, and then press Enter. The System Configuration tool provides five tabs: General Use this tab to change the next startup mode. Normal Startup loads all device drivers and services.
What is ConfigurationManager Appsettings in C#?
ConfigurationManager Class ConfigurationManager is the class which helps to read data from configurations. Provides access to configuration files for client applications. Namespace: System.Configuration. To use the ConfigurationManager class, your project must reference the System.
What is app config in C#?
By adding an application configuration file (app. config file) to a C# project, you can customize how the common language runtime locates and loads assembly files. config file, changes the file name of the copy to match your executable, and then moves the copy to the bin directory.
How add config file in C#?
To add an application configuration file to your C# project On the menu bar, choose Project, Add New Item. The Add New Item dialog box appears. Expand Installed, expand Visual C# Items, and then choose the Application Configuration File template. In the Name text box, enter a name, and then choose the Add button.
What is Configuration Manager in asp net?
The ConfigurationManager class enables a Web or Windows application to access machine, application, and user configuration files. The name and location of the configuration files depend on whether you are working with a Web application or a Windows console application.
What is app config file in C#?
At its simplest, the app. config is an XML file with many predefined configuration sections available and support for custom configuration sections. A “configuration section” is a snippet of XML with a schema meant to store some type of information. Overview (MSDN) Connection String Configuration (MSDN)
Can a class library have an app config file?
No, class libraries can hold setting files, but their values will be defined in the application configuration (web. config, app. config). That’s because of configuration settings overriding feature.
Can we have multiple app config files?
You cannot use multiple configuration files (i.e. one per library project) without coding. Option: You can use the ConfigurationManager Class to load an alternate config file by code.
What is Configuration system failed to initialize?
The error “Configuration system failed to initialize” occurs when the system is unable to correctly launch any target application and encounters such an error. It usually occurs when you are trying to run a new application or when you boot up your computer.
What are app settings?
Settings allow users to change the functionality and behavior of an application. Settings can affect background behavior, such as how often the application synchronizes data with the cloud, or they can be more wide-reaching, such as changing the contents and presentation of the user interface.
What is appSettings JSON?
The interesting file in this context is named appsettings. json . appsettings. json is meant to replace settings previously located in web. config , but the file could have been named anything.
What is appSettings?
Where do I put web config?
The web. config will be placed in the root folder ofyour website or vs project. The root web. config of default web site is displayed in c:inetpubwwwroot.
Why are there two web config files in MVC?
The web. config file exists in the Views folders to prevent access to your views by any means other than your controller. In the MVC design pattern, controllers are supposed to route requests and return a rendered view to the calling client. means localhost9999://Home/Index.cshtml should not be directly accessible.